Ballard Spahr LLP, an AmLaw 100 law firm with more than 600 lawyers in 15 U.S. offices, serves clients across industry sectors in litigation, transactions, and regulatory compliance. We partner with clients—from start-ups to Fortune 500 companies, governments, and non-profit organizations—to deliver the strategic counsel, powerful advocacy, and dynamic thinking that helps them overcome challenges, protect what’s important, and position themselves for future success. The firm combines a comprehensive scope of practice with strong regional market knowledge. And we are nationally recognized in the development and use of innovative technology to drive efficiency, transparency, and results.

Today, Pennsylvania joined more than 30 states that have enacted anti-SLAPP laws, providing protection to journalists and media outlets from meritless claims. Michael Berry, a partner in our Media and Entertainment Law Group, was instrumental in the law’s drafting. Recent activity out of a Texas federal court likely has employers wondering what’s going to become of the FTC’s ban on non-compete agreements. Writing in our HR Law Watch Blog, Brian Pedrow and Cecilia Nieto of our Labor and Employment Group look at a recent preliminary injunction in favor of the named plaintiffs against the non-compete ban. They place it in the context of other challenges to the ban, which goes into effect September 4, and help employers understand what to expect.
